Output ec14d68a12018ae9092dd683feee18c1b0189978edb55e8928200f7f4df86966:2

value
298154880
script pubkey
OP_0 OP_PUSHBYTES_20 ea946fc2dfa680b285f31b93c317c19a28f19850
address
ltc1qa22xlskl56qt9p0nrwfux97png50rxzszg9l3r
transaction
ec14d68a12018ae9092dd683feee18c1b0189978edb55e8928200f7f4df86966
spent
true